Question, I'm currently running a coil that is 8 wraps of 28 gauge, @ 1.2 ohms... If I'm wanting to bump to ~1.6 ohm, but maintain the same physical size of the coil, would I simply switch to 30 gauge and add a wrap or two? Would that get me in the ballpark?

I'm switching from a chip with "buck" capabilities to one only with boost, so my lower wattage will be determined mechanically, and hence the desire to raise the resistance a little..
